Ak. Theophilou et S. Thanos, SPIN-HAMILTONIANS BY MEANS OF HIERARCHIES OF GROUP-INDEXED ALGEBRAS .1. THE HIERARCHY OF ALGEBRAS, Physica. B, Condensed matter, 202(1-2), 1994, pp. 41-46
Many spin systems present high symmetries. That also is the case for t
he isotropic Heisenberg Hamiltonian where both translational and rotat
ional symmetries are present. A group theoretic analysis of the proble
m leads to a hierarchy of algebras by means of which part of the Hamil
tonian can be directly diagonalized, the rest being left for perturbat
ion treatment. Many terms of the Hamiltonian represent mutually commut
ing Casimir operators of the hierarchy of algebras.
